Quick Heal AntiVirus for Linux |
| |
|
| |
|
Platforms (32-bit):
|
|
Platforms
(64-bit):
|
|
|
|
|
Redhat
8, 9
Redhat Enterprise Linux 4, 5.3
Fedora 7, 12, 13, 14
SuSE 7.2, 7.3
SuSE ES 10, SuSE ES 11
BOSS
Mandrake 8, 9, 9.2
Mandriva 2008
CentOS 5
Ubuntu 7.10, 10.4 LTS |
|
Redhat Enterprise Linux 5.3
Fedora 13, 14
SUSE ES 11
Ubuntu 10.4,10.4.1 LTS |
Other Requirements
133 MHz Pentium Processor
64 MB of RAM or higher
40 MB of hard disk space
DVD or CD-ROM drive
Dazuko should be installed to use Quick Heal Online Protection. Quick Heal Online Protection (qhdaemon) requires Dazuko, a free software project providing access control. In order to use qhdaemon you will need to compile Dazuko for your kernel module or compile into the kernel. Dazuko, free software project providing access control. In order to use qhdaemon you will need to compile Dazuko for your kernel. Visit http://dazuko.org/ for more details. |

Quick Heal AntiVirus for Novell
Netware |
| |
|
| |
Platforms: Novell Netware Server 4.0 or above.
133 MHz Pentium Processor
64 MB of RAM or higher
40 MB of hard disk space
DVD or CD-ROM drive

Quick Heal Mail Protection for Linux |
| |
|
| |
Platforms: Redhat Linux 8.0 and above, SuSe Linux 7.2 and, Mandrake 8.0 and above. 300 MHz Pentium Processor
128 MB of RAM or higher
40 MB of hard disk space
DVD or CD-ROM drive
Mail Servers: Sendmail, Qmail, Postfix, Exim, PostMaster etc. |

Quick
Heal Mail Protection for Windows |
| |
|
| |
Platforms
Microsoft Windows 2000 series
(Service Pack 3 or above) Microsoft Windows XP
Professional Microsoft Windows 2003
Series 300 MHz Pentium Processor
128 MB of RAM or higher
40 MB of hard disk space
DVD or CD-ROM drive
Mail Servers:
PostMaster, Spear Mail, MDaemon |
